This paper provides a detailed account of the conception, development, and early implementation of an online vocabulary learning platform for students called Hi-lex, which has been used to conduct several early studies on vocabulary learning at a Japanese national university. The program is designed to aid students in studying vocabulary in texts they save in the application, identifying and saving the vocabulary items they want to learn with reference to established word lists, and studying the saved vocabulary through spaced repetition. In documenting the historical development and use of Hi-lex, this paper covers the origins of the idea in relation to specialist English in engineering and the broadening of the project to cover more general English. The software used in the construction and adaptation of a spaced-repetition system (SRS) algorithm is summarized. The basic functions of the application and the way they are presented to students are illustrated, as well as the word lists included in the system, selection of online dictionaries, and a vocabulary pretest and posttest function for participants. In a short final section, the use of Hi-lex for general English and medical English courses is summarized.
